< Back
Save-ContainerImage
Post
NAME Save-ContainerImage
SYNOPSIS
Saves a container image without installing it.
SYNTAX
Save-ContainerImage [-Name] <String[]> [-MinimumVersion <Version>] [-MaximumVersion <Version>] [-RequiredVersion
<Version>] -Path <String> [-Force] [-source <String>] [-WhatIf] [-Confirm] [<CommonParameters>]
Save-ContainerImage [-Name] <String[]> [-MinimumVersion <Version>] [-MaximumVersion <Version>] [-RequiredVersion
<Version>] -LiteralPath <String> [-Force] [-source <String>] [-WhatIf] [-Confirm] [<CommonParameters>]
Save-ContainerImage -InputObject <PSObject[]> -LiteralPath <String> [-Force] [-source <String>] [-WhatIf]
[-Confirm] [<CommonParameters>]
Save-ContainerImage -InputObject <PSObject[]> -Path <String> [-Force] [-source <String>] [-WhatIf] [-Confirm]
[<CommonParameters>]
DESCRIPTION
The Save-ContainerImage cmdlet lets you save a container image locally without installing it.
This lets you inspect the container image before you install, helping to minimize the risks
of malicious code or malware on your system.
As a best practice, when you have finished evaluating a container image for potential risks,
and before you install the image for use, delete the image from the path to which you have saved.
PARAMETERS
-Name <String[]>
Required? true
Position? 1
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-InputObject <PSObject[]>
Required? true
Position? named
Default value
Accept pipeline input? true (ByValue, ByPropertyName)
Accept wildcard characters? false
-MinimumVersion <Version>
Required? false
Position? named
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-MaximumVersion <Version>
Required? false
Position? named
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-RequiredVersion <Version>
Required? false
Position? named
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-Path <String>
Required? true
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-LiteralPath <String>
Required? true
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-Force [<SwitchParameter>]
Required? false
Position? named
Default value False
Accept pipeline input? false
Accept wildcard characters? false
-source <String>
Required? false
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-WhatIf [<SwitchParameter>]
Required? false
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-Confirm [<SwitchParameter>]
Required? false
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
<CommonParameters>
This cmdlet supports the common parameters: Verbose, Debug,
ErrorAction, ErrorVariable, WarningAction, WarningVariable,
OutBuffer, PipelineVariable, and OutVariable. For more information, see
about_CommonParameters (https:/go.microsoft.com/fwlink/?LinkID=113216).
INPUTS
OUTPUTS
-------------------------- EXAMPLE 1 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-Path C:\\temp\\
-------------------------- EXAMPLE 2 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-LiteralPath C:\\temp\\
-------------------------- EXAMPLE 3 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-MinimumVersion Version -Path .\\..\\
-------------------------- EXAMPLE 4 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-MaximumVersion Version -LiteralPath C:\\temp\\
-------------------------- EXAMPLE 5 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-RequiredVersion Version -Path C:\\t*p\\
-------------------------- EXAMPLE 6 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-RequiredVersion Version -Path C:\\t*p\\ -Source ContainerImageGallery
-------------------------- EXAMPLE 7 --------------------------
PS C:\\>Find-ContainerImage -Name ImageName | Save-ContainerImage -LiteralPath C:\\temp\\
RELATED LINKS
SYNOPSIS
Saves a container image without installing it.
SYNTAX
Save-ContainerImage [-Name] <String[]> [-MinimumVersion <Version>] [-MaximumVersion <Version>] [-RequiredVersion
<Version>] -Path <String> [-Force] [-source <String>] [-WhatIf] [-Confirm] [<CommonParameters>]
Save-ContainerImage [-Name] <String[]> [-MinimumVersion <Version>] [-MaximumVersion <Version>] [-RequiredVersion
<Version>] -LiteralPath <String> [-Force] [-source <String>] [-WhatIf] [-Confirm] [<CommonParameters>]
Save-ContainerImage -InputObject <PSObject[]> -LiteralPath <String> [-Force] [-source <String>] [-WhatIf]
[-Confirm] [<CommonParameters>]
Save-ContainerImage -InputObject <PSObject[]> -Path <String> [-Force] [-source <String>] [-WhatIf] [-Confirm]
[<CommonParameters>]
DESCRIPTION
The Save-ContainerImage cmdlet lets you save a container image locally without installing it.
This lets you inspect the container image before you install, helping to minimize the risks
of malicious code or malware on your system.
As a best practice, when you have finished evaluating a container image for potential risks,
and before you install the image for use, delete the image from the path to which you have saved.
PARAMETERS
-Name <String[]>
Required? true
Position? 1
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-InputObject <PSObject[]>
Required? true
Position? named
Default value
Accept pipeline input? true (ByValue, ByPropertyName)
Accept wildcard characters? false
-MinimumVersion <Version>
Required? false
Position? named
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-MaximumVersion <Version>
Required? false
Position? named
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-RequiredVersion <Version>
Required? false
Position? named
Default value
Accept pipeline input? true (ByPropertyName)
Accept wildcard characters? false
-Path <String>
Required? true
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-LiteralPath <String>
Required? true
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-Force [<SwitchParameter>]
Required? false
Position? named
Default value False
Accept pipeline input? false
Accept wildcard characters? false
-source <String>
Required? false
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-WhatIf [<SwitchParameter>]
Required? false
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
-Confirm [<SwitchParameter>]
Required? false
Position? named
Default value
Accept pipeline input? false
Accept wildcard characters? false
<CommonParameters>
This cmdlet supports the common parameters: Verbose, Debug,
ErrorAction, ErrorVariable, WarningAction, WarningVariable,
OutBuffer, PipelineVariable, and OutVariable. For more information, see
about_CommonParameters (https:/go.microsoft.com/fwlink/?LinkID=113216).
INPUTS
OUTPUTS
-------------------------- EXAMPLE 1 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-Path C:\\temp\\
-------------------------- EXAMPLE 2 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-LiteralPath C:\\temp\\
-------------------------- EXAMPLE 3 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-MinimumVersion Version -Path .\\..\\
-------------------------- EXAMPLE 4 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-MaximumVersion Version -LiteralPath C:\\temp\\
-------------------------- EXAMPLE 5 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-RequiredVersion Version -Path C:\\t*p\\
-------------------------- EXAMPLE 6 --------------------------
PS C:\\>Save-ContainerImage -Name ImageName -RequiredVersion Version -Path C:\\t*p\\ -Source ContainerImageGallery
-------------------------- EXAMPLE 7 --------------------------
PS C:\\>Find-ContainerImage -Name ImageName | Save-ContainerImage -LiteralPath C:\\temp\\
RELATED LINKS